press release: Climate resiliency is an important strategy in sustainability planning. However, today’s buildings are designed to operate in the future using weather data from the past. Research suggests that predicted energy savings from green buildings may be significantly different than actual building performance in coming years due to the changing climate. Our speaker will provide case studies and research findings on the impact of climate on efficient technology choices and building energy use. He will also share feedback from a wide variety of stakeholders on their understanding and opinions about climate and clean energy.
